    Pacquiao vs Marquez III & IV were probably the last two superfights.

    Not on the level of the Fab Four of the 80's - Leonard vs Duran, Hearns and Hagler were all mega fights, was was Hagler vs Hearns.

    Some of the perceived mega fights - ironically featuring DLH, didn't really materialise in that fashion. He might as well have quit on his stool against Trinidad, the Floyd fight was tedious. The only time I've watched Oscar and thought ''wow'' was against Shane and Fernando Vargas.

    The 90's HW fights didn't happen at the right times, mainly thanks to Tyson getting sent down and the shock defeat of Lewis by Oliver McCall.
